Overview

The R/V SERC is a research vessel owned and operated by the Smithsonian Environmental Research Center (SERC). It is designed for research and educational programs on the Chesapeake Bay and its tributaries. It measures 41 feet in length and can accommodate up to two crew members and 14 scientists. The R/V SERC is equipped with hydraulic and manual winches for deploying towing nets and instruments, and can support diving operations.
